epiphora
WORDNET DICTIONARY
Noun epiphora has 1 sense
- epiphora(n = noun.communication) epistrophe - repetition of the ends of two or more successive sentences, verses, etc.; Array is a kind of repetition
CIDE DICTIONARY
epiphora, n. [L., fr. Gr. 'epifora`, fr. 'epife`rein to bring to or upon; 'epi` + fe`rein to bring.].
- The watery eye; a disease in which the tears accumulate in the eye, and trickle over the cheek. [1913 Webster]
- The emphatic repetition of a word or phrase, at the end of several sentences or stanzas. [1913 Webster]
